SECULARISM

Education debate - Communiqué issued by Jean-Pierre Raffarin, Prime Minister (excerpts)

Paris, 31 December 2003


This morning Prime Minister Jean-Pierre Raffarin convened a meeting of all France's chief education officers in the presence of the ministers Luc Ferry and Xavier Darcos.

(...)

The Prime Minister talked about the Bill on the application of the secular principle in State schools, as called for by President Chirac. He restated the importance of the secular principle which expresses the values of respect, dialogue and toleration, which underpin France's identity.

Jean-Paul Raffarin stressed the fact that there was no question of restricting religious freedom or its expression. He also insisted on the need for discernment in the Act's implementation. The chief education officers were urged to use the transitional period in the first half of 2004 to develop dialogue and mediation in schools. The Prime Minister asked the chief education officers to support and back the efforts of school heads to conduct dialogue and to consult./.
